Output 69e0838480df28a83c51476fdd05eef0931162d13a04f9be9d04800ba51bd720:0

value
8217031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03d5c7f52de11847931e9ea35a912999c14d233c OP_EQUAL
address
323J3tYHa4NVmCcSa3MW1ZxWAkQvZmNxYT
transaction
69e0838480df28a83c51476fdd05eef0931162d13a04f9be9d04800ba51bd720
confirmations
248080
spent
true